[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 20a246: Clean up is_foreign_key_supported

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 20a246203f548a845471d55805e9ebf1d80fac15
https://github.com/phpmyadmin/phpmyadmin/commit/20a246203f548a845471d55805e9ebf1d80fac15
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Controllers/Table/RelationController.php
M libraries/classes/Twig/UtilExtension.php
M phpstan-baseline.neon
M templates/table/relation/common_form.twig

Log Message:
---
Clean up is_foreign_key_supported

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] a10158: Remove useless Message::format() method

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: a1015877104f245ab05a74477254acccaf3fa30c
https://github.com/phpmyadmin/phpmyadmin/commit/a1015877104f245ab05a74477254acccaf3fa30c
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Message.php
M phpstan-baseline.neon
M psalm-baseline.xml
M test/classes/MessageTest.php

Log Message:
---
Remove useless Message::format() method

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] f7449d: TransformationsPlugin:getOptions() takes mixed[]

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: f7449dd9ff4516fd198f8e72941d2cb42b5ab851
https://github.com/phpmyadmin/phpmyadmin/commit/f7449dd9ff4516fd198f8e72941d2cb42b5ab851
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Plugins/TransformationsPlugin.php
M phpstan-baseline.neon
M psalm-baseline.xml

Log Message:
---
TransformationsPlugin:getOptions() takes mixed[]

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] f8d6b0: Fix TypeError Table::getLastMessage() (#18166)

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: f8d6b0a35ad0a27c7edf30d8e6e42ad5f49b814a
https://github.com/phpmyadmin/phpmyadmin/commit/f8d6b0a35ad0a27c7edf30d8e6e42ad5f49b814a
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Table.php
M psalm-baseline.xml
M test/classes/TableTest.php

Log Message:
---
Fix TypeError Table::getLastMessage() (#18166)

* Fix TypeError Table::getLastMessage()

Signed-off-by: Kamil Tekiela 

* Fix TypeError Table::getLastError()

Signed-off-by: Kamil Tekiela 

* Update psalm-baseline.xml

Signed-off-by: Kamil Tekiela 

-

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 7ec525: Better array types in types (#18169)

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 7ec5250645eebd99bf532c78a53e481ccf530e61
https://github.com/phpmyadmin/phpmyadmin/commit/7ec5250645eebd99bf532c78a53e481ccf530e61
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Types.php
M phpstan-baseline.neon
M psalm-baseline.xml

Log Message:
---
Better array types in types (#18169)

* Types property promotion

Signed-off-by: Kamil Tekiela 

* Type hint return getColumns

Signed-off-by: Kamil Tekiela 

* Add some native param types

Signed-off-by: Kamil Tekiela 

-

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 5686db: Remove $indent param from getHiddenInputs()

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 5686db1408e4246805eec974aaa920e95f50cd15
https://github.com/phpmyadmin/phpmyadmin/commit/5686db1408e4246805eec974aaa920e95f50cd15
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Url.php
M psalm-baseline.xml
M templates/config/form_display/display.twig
M templates/display/results/table.twig
M templates/home/index.twig
M templates/login/form.twig
M templates/setup/config/index.twig
M templates/setup/home/index.twig

Log Message:
---
Remove $indent param from getHiddenInputs()

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 1c0264: Small refactoring in Server/Plugins

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 1c0264f04349290b6a83e7b503ed2e0d36051a7f
https://github.com/phpmyadmin/phpmyadmin/commit/1c0264f04349290b6a83e7b503ed2e0d36051a7f
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Server/Plugins.php
M test/classes/Controllers/Server/PluginsControllerTest.php

Log Message:
---
Small refactoring in Server/Plugins

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 525009: Remove localised_date Twig extension

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 525009b2fdafa4ba451cb501ced028f6894e8b35
https://github.com/phpmyadmin/phpmyadmin/commit/525009b2fdafa4ba451cb501ced028f6894e8b35
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Controllers/Table/StructureController.php
M libraries/classes/Twig/UtilExtension.php
M phpstan-baseline.neon
M psalm-baseline.xml
M templates/table/structure/display_table_stats.twig

Log Message:
---
Remove localised_date Twig extension

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 3a7838: mysqli_result::fetch_all is now guaranteed to exist

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 3a78383df5b235e9f05ffd81ce836e18e228ffa9
https://github.com/phpmyadmin/phpmyadmin/commit/3a78383df5b235e9f05ffd81ce836e18e228ffa9
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Dbal/MysqliResult.php
M phpstan-baseline.neon
M psalm-baseline.xml

Log Message:
---
mysqli_result::fetch_all is now guaranteed to exist

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 61cfd9: Use null-safe operator (#18207)

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 61cfd97c4b4cc06e4e8947b20bac49ddf09e932e
https://github.com/phpmyadmin/phpmyadmin/commit/61cfd97c4b4cc06e4e8947b20bac49ddf09e932e
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Template.php
M libraries/classes/Tracker.php

Log Message:
---
Use null-safe operator (#18207)

* Use null-safe operator in Template

Signed-off-by: Kamil Tekiela 

* Use null-safe operator in Tracker

Signed-off-by: Kamil Tekiela 

-

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] a48dbd: Wrong order of operations in ResponseRenderer

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: a48dbd2595cccafb2f113392ae31523105bf2f95
https://github.com/phpmyadmin/phpmyadmin/commit/a48dbd2595cccafb2f113392ae31523105bf2f95
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/ResponseRenderer.php

Log Message:
---
Wrong order of operations in ResponseRenderer

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 69fc4c: Remove escapeString in TemplateModel

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 69fc4c832a87d15837493d895f5586100d338a70
https://github.com/phpmyadmin/phpmyadmin/commit/69fc4c832a87d15837493d895f5586100d338a70
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Export/TemplateModel.php
M psalm-baseline.xml

Log Message:
---
Remove escapeString in TemplateModel

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 142f15: Use quoteString in controllers (#18191)

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 142f15f3738ff378be7804f31227d22c641ff4e5
https://github.com/phpmyadmin/phpmyadmin/commit/142f15f3738ff378be7804f31227d22c641ff4e5
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Controllers/Database/MultiTableQuery/TablesController.php
M libraries/classes/Controllers/Server/UserGroupsFormController.php
M libraries/classes/Controllers/Server/Variables/GetVariableController.php
M libraries/classes/Controllers/Server/Variables/SetVariableController.php
M libraries/classes/Controllers/Table/FindReplaceController.php
M libraries/classes/Controllers/View/CreateController.php
M libraries/classes/Query/Generator.php
M psalm-baseline.xml
M test/classes/Controllers/Table/FindReplaceControllerTest.php

Log Message:
---
Use quoteString in controllers (#18191)

* CreateController

Signed-off-by: Kamil Tekiela 

* FindReplaceController

Signed-off-by: Kamil Tekiela 

* SetVariableController

Signed-off-by: Kamil Tekiela 

* GetVariableController

Signed-off-by: Kamil Tekiela 

* UserGroupsFormController

Signed-off-by: Kamil Tekiela 

* TablesController

Signed-off-by: Kamil Tekiela 

-

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] df9d76: Use quoteString in Events

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: df9d76e2a24dd27ccb6ec0a2db81a41f8a1428aa
https://github.com/phpmyadmin/phpmyadmin/commit/df9d76e2a24dd27ccb6ec0a2db81a41f8a1428aa
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Database/Events.php
M libraries/classes/Query/Generator.php
M psalm-baseline.xml

Log Message:
---
Use quoteString in Events

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 31800b: Use quoteString in Util

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 31800be779b79d5be8acce7764546429406ab1bd
https://github.com/phpmyadmin/phpmyadmin/commit/31800be779b79d5be8acce7764546429406ab1bd
Author: Kamil Tekiela 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Util.php
M psalm-baseline.xml

Log Message:
---
Use quoteString in Util

Signed-off-by: Kamil Tekiela 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] a6cfa8: Use quoteString in UserGroups

2023-03-03 Thread Kamil Tekiela
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: a6cfa894be4969690d95c636071f8f7afb02cd8c
https://github.com/phpmyadmin/phpmyadmin/commit/a6cfa894be4969690d95c636071f8f7afb02cd8c
Author: Kamil Tekiela 
Date: 2023-03-02 (Thu, 03 March 2023) +00:00

Changed paths: 
M libraries/classes/ConfigStorage/UserGroups.php
M psalm-baseline.xml
M test/classes/ConfigStorage/UserGroupsTest.php

Log Message:
---
Use quoteString in UserGroups

Signed-off-by: Kamil Tekiela 

Commit: a65987497f0921e8536e0437d83908bd13258ef8
https://github.com/phpmyadmin/phpmyadmin/commit/a65987497f0921e8536e0437d83908bd13258ef8
Author: Maurício Meneghini Fauth 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/ConfigStorage/UserGroups.php
M psalm-baseline.xml
M test/classes/ConfigStorage/UserGroupsTest.php

Log Message:
---
Merge pull request #18201 from kamil-tekiela/quoteString-in-UserGroups

Use quoteString in UserGroups

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] 8123a8: Remove `$GLOBALS['cfg']` from BrowseForeigners class

2023-03-03 Thread Maurício Meneghini Fauth
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: 8123a8123564ff3d8cc05470ee2600153da75bcf
https://github.com/phpmyadmin/phpmyadmin/commit/8123a8123564ff3d8cc05470ee2600153da75bcf
Author: Maurício Meneghini Fauth 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/BrowseForeigners.php
M libraries/classes/Config/Settings.php
M libraries/services.php
M psalm-baseline.xml
M test/classes/BrowseForeignersTest.php
M test/classes/Config/SettingsTest.php

Log Message:
---
Remove `$GLOBALS['cfg']` from BrowseForeigners class

Signed-off-by: Maurício Meneghini Fauth 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/sql-parser] 548382: Replace Heredocs with Nowdocs

2023-03-03 Thread Maurício Meneghini Fauth
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/sql-parser
Commit: 548382794d7571d42a5e3eeb81c4278aec8e50f9
https://github.com/phpmyadmin/sql-parser/commit/548382794d7571d42a5e3eeb81c4278aec8e50f9
Author: Maurício Meneghini Fauth 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M phpcs.xml.dist
M tests/Builder/CreateStatementTest.php
M tests/Parser/WithStatementTest.php

Log Message:
---
Replace Heredocs with Nowdocs

Signed-off-by: Maurício Meneghini Fauth 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git


[phpMyAdmin Git] [phpmyadmin/phpmyadmin] e38a46: Add Config as a constructor param of Template class

2023-03-03 Thread Maurício Meneghini Fauth
Branch: refs/heads/master
Home: https://github.com/phpmyadmin/phpmyadmin
Commit: e38a46f7ae3c814a04f0caa007928b1032f97f6c
https://github.com/phpmyadmin/phpmyadmin/commit/e38a46f7ae3c814a04f0caa007928b1032f97f6c
Author: Maurício Meneghini Fauth 
Date: 2023-03-03 (Fri, 03 March 2023) -03:00

Changed paths: 
M libraries/classes/Template.php
M libraries/services.php

Log Message:
---
Add Config as a constructor param of Template class

Signed-off-by: Maurício Meneghini Fauth 

___
Git mailing list
Git@phpmyadmin.net
https://lists.phpmyadmin.net/mailman/listinfo/git